    If you have to keep driving it, be damn sure the hood will stay closed. The prev. owner of my 00 GT smacked the rear of a truck with a receiver hitch and curled the lip of the hood similar to that. He didn't think anything of it since the hood "looked" tight still, which it was, until the hood popped up while driving and took out the windsheild and dented the roof a bit. Come to find out the hood was moved around on the latch enough to let it pop and the wind did the rest.

    Wait to tell them your going to have your own shop do the work until the insurance adjuster checks the damage and tells you what it will be for the repairs. Chances are if they find out your not gonna take to a place they use, you'll get less. Once they give you a hard figure for the repair cost then tell them. "OK then if that's what it gonna cost make the check out to me and ill deal with it on my own when I have time." If they tell you they cant or you cant take it to a place of your choosing (not likely but can happen) tell them you need to see that in writing. What ever they say they cant do for you. Ask them to prove it in writing. Adjusters are paid to save the insurance companies money so you know what that means. the hard working people get.......you know the rest.
